3. Specific Solutions for Women's Health Milestones
The services are meticulously created around the female biological life cycle, and go far beyond generic spa treatments. This includes:
- Sanhujori (Postnatal Care): Deeply rooted in Korean tradition, these therapies focus on closing the body after childbirth, aiding uterine recovery, relieving breastfeeding-related pain, and restoring energy.
Menstrual Discomfort Treatment: Methods that focus on lower back and abdominal massages designed to ease cramps by improving circulation, and relaxing specific tension points.
Menopausal Assistance: Sessions focused on reducing symptoms such as hot flashes, anxiety joint pain, and insomnia by calming, restorative touch and aromatherapy.
